Annecy 2017

87 Shorts and 49 Graduation films in the Official Selection!

The Festival received over 2,800 films, all categories combined, from 95 different countries.

The Official Selection so far includes:

87 Short Films in Competition, including 11 Off-Limits, 21 Perspectives and 10 Young Audiences; France, Canada and Belgium have the most films represented in the selection.
49 Graduation Films in Competition
For these two categories, 48% of the films were either directed or co-directed by women.

The Official Selection of TV Series & Specials and Commissioned Films will be announced at the end of March and the Feature Films in and out of Competition will be announced in late April.

The Festival’s Official Selection was carried out by the Artistic Director, Marcel Jean and the Films & Programme Planning team, Laurent Million, Yves Nougarède and Sébastien Sperer. New this year, Peggy Zejgman-Lecarme, Director of the Cinémathèque de Grenoble, provided assistance and a feminine perspective for the selection of short films.

Paying tribute to China

"China is a big country, almost an entire continent: its animation is rich and diverse. We plan on providing the broadest possible overview on historical and current Chinese animation by presenting as many major productions as films made by the new generation of independent artists. We want to talk about the industry and its rapid development, but we also want to hear from unique voices." Marcel Jean, Artistic Director of the Annecy Festival

The tribute to Chinese animation will be built around an impressive exhibition at the Château d’Annecy, musée lacs et montagnes and a retrospective made up of around ten programmes.

As for the Film Market (Mifa)…
A Chinese delegation, led by the SARFT (State Administration of Radio, Film and Television) will be attending under a 150 m² pavilion.
